ABOUT THE PROJECT

JLC transformed a newly acquired six-story office building into a one-of-a-kind corporate headquarters for a nationally recognized energy drink brand. Designed to reflect the company’s bold identity and unconventional culture, the project incorporated a variety of highly customized features that pushed the boundaries of traditional workplace design. 

From tire tracks embedded into the finished flooring to a massive rock-climbing wall, plasma-cut hot-rolled steel details, illuminated x-ray displays in the athlete lounge, and a custom “drink bunker” complete with a jail cell door, every element was designed to create a memorable experience.
